Details: 

Private Walter Wellings (Service no. 1710) was born in Unanderra and at the time of enlistment he was described as a single 21 year old engine fitter. He had spent two years in the cadets and two years in the Militia. He embarked on HMAT A7 Medic with the November 1916 Reinforcements Camel Corps on 12th December, 1916.

After arriving in Egypt he was transferred to the 4th/12th Light Horse and on 13th October, 1917 he was again transferred to the Australian Flying Corps. He saw service in Egypt and Palestine.

Private Wellings returned to Australia in March, 1919 and was discharged from the AIF on 29th May, 1919 and in 1927 he married Alice Kerslake.

Walter died in Lithgow in July, 1945.
